Luke 12:21
KJV:
So [is] he that layeth up treasure for himself, and is not rich toward God.
BSB:
This is how it will be for anyone who stores up treasure for himself but is not rich toward God.”
Greek:
οὕτως θησαυρίζων ἑαυτῷ καὶ μὴ εἰς θεὸν πλουτῶν.
